    Collateral Security

    Asking a traditional bank for a $100,000 loan means endless paperwork, including bank statements and maybe even your firstbornโ€™s credit score. However, none of this matters with DeFi protocols. Millions leave these platforms for lenders based on volatile crypto tokens that might lose a significant part of their value overnight.

    Collateral Models

    Overcollateralized models requiring up to 150% to 200% of the loan value in cryptocurrency create a perception of safety. Nevertheless, issues often arise during recessions. These over-leveraged lending protocols trigger liquidation cascades as they struggle to liquidate collateral quickly, leading to entire ecosystems’ destabilization.

    A newer approach is the use of real-world assets (RWAs) as collateral. Here, tangible assets like real estate, inventory, or machinery are tokenized and used to secure loans.

    In contrast to the volatility-prone crypto assets, the RWA market has seen increased adoption with a year-on-year growth of up to 200% in tokenized RWAs. This is far from just a trend, but institutions appreciate that having assets with intrinsic, measurable value yields stability.

    Red Flags to Avoid

    Some weaknesses in collateral systems are obvious, but many are hidden in plain sight, and investors easily miss them:

    • Anonymous or unverified collateral claims: If a platform won’t show you exactly what backs each loan, you’re essentially betting on their word, which is like groping in the dark.
    • Purely algorithmic asset pricing without human oversight: The bZx attack, which caused nearly $1 million in losses, proves how algorithmic vulnerabilities can be systematically manipulated.
    • Lack of independent appraisals or documentation: This is indicative of a lack of transparency, which is also very risky for your investment.
    • Single-asset concentration: If a platform relies on one asset class, a downturn there can threaten its entire solvency.

    Due Diligence and Transparency Standards

    When evaluating lending platforms, anonymous borrowers, weak transparency, and poor vetting processes are major red flags.

    The Problems with Anonymous Lending

    The ability to hold individuals accountable when lending goes wrong is a systemic problem that is typical of anonymous lending in crypto. Since borrowers are anonymous, the informed risk taken with lending suddenly turns into statistical gambling. Smart contracts may automate execution, but they canโ€™t replace human safeguards, such as legal action in the case of default.

    Essential Transparency Markers

    Transparency should be visible at every stage of the loan. Key markers include historical performance data, clear use-of-funds documentation, and borrower identity verification. These indicators are essential for meaningful due diligence.
